    Exclamation Ecotec dying under acceleration.

    Hey, i have a VS that ive just done an engine swap in and it sounds beautiful, everything runs smooth as silk but after ive done a couple k's (and i mean like 2 k's) it starts dying under acceleration, tonite coming home was the worst it has been and had me limping under 1.5k revs although if i plant plant my foot (before it starts dying under acceleration) it pulls to a point and then feels like ive started going backwards and just revs........ can anyone give me an idea on whats wrong? im not getting any error codes.... thanks

    Maybe fuel filter blocked....cat converter blocked....fuel return line blocked. Also check if trans oil level is correct. Try codes again - should get 3 lots of 12's then it will give you codes.

    Maybe crap fuel or IAC.
    I read on here a couple months ago to reset the IAC, get the engine warmed up, remove the negative connection on the battery for a minute, connect it again, start the car and rev to 3,000RPM for around 10 seconds.
